Real estate agent Anthony Graham has his family on the run after witnessing a murder at the
hands of the powerful Costello crime family. They're forced to hide at one of Anthony's properties: a deserted campground with a sinister past. No one is safe from the men that hunt them or the terrors that await them inside The Devil's Nest.
